When To Call 9-1-1 Call 9-1-1 during an emergency.

When you think someone is badly hurt, suddenly sick and in danger, or when there is an emergency that threatens human life and property and demands immediate action.

When should you call 9-1-1 instead of driving to the hospital emergency room? Ask yourself the following questions:

  • Is the victim's condition life-threatening?
  • Could the victim's condition worsen and become life threatening on the way to the hospital?
  • Could moving the victim cause further injury?
  • Does the victim need the skills or equipment of paramedics or emergency medical technicians (EMTs)?
  • Would distance or traffic conditions cause a delay in getting the victim to the hospital?

If the answer to any of these questions is "YES" or if you are unsure, it's best to call 9-1-1
